Tumor kidneys could save lives: new transplant study

NCT ID NCT05725421

First seen Apr 05, 2026 · Last updated May 25, 2026 · Updated 9 times

Summary

This study tests if kidneys that have a small tumor can be safely donated and repaired outside the body, then transplanted into people with kidney failure. The goal is to increase the number of available donor kidneys. The study will check for serious side effects within 30 days after surgery in both donors and recipients.
